About Me
Hi, I'm Ekei! I'm a birth and wellness professional devoted to nurturing, advocating for, and empowering families through every stage of pregnancy, birth, and postpartum. My calling began at 13, when I supported my sister during the birth of her child and first witnessed the sacred strength of bringing life into the world. That moment shaped everything that followed.
I'm a certified RYT 200 Hatha Yoga Instructor, a Full Spectrum Doula trained through I Be Black Girl, and CPR-certified through the American Heart Association. I offer trauma-informed, culturally grounded care rooted in the legacy of my great-grandmother Naomi "Moma" and the Black Grand Midwives who served their communities with unmatched skill and compassion. Today, as a Birthworker, I support families of all backgrounds, especially Black, LGBTQ+, and neurodivergent parents through yoga, birth planning, education, and hands-on doula care.
My mission is simple: to make every birthing person feel safe, respected, and deeply supported. You are worth every petal. 🌸
